Feature SAPscript Smart Forms Adobe Forms UI/Editor Text-based Graphical Graphical (Adobe Designer) Complexity Handling Low Medium High Interactivity No No Yes Output Types Print Print, PDF Interactive PDF Scripting Language SAPscript language ABAP JavaScript (in forms) Maintenance Difficult Easier Easier (but more setup) External Integration Limited Medium High (Web Dynpro, etc.) Performance Fast Medium Medium-Slow (for large PDFs) ADS Required No No Yes

Association An association is a declarative relationship between CDS entities (like foreign keys), defined using the association keyword.
